**Q: How do I connect the Zephyrix handheld scanners to the Stockroom Ledger module?**

A: The scanners pair over the warehouse network automatically once the Ledger agent is running on your terminal. If a scan doesn't register, check that the agent version matches the one listed in the Brindleford site config. Most contractor issues come from outdated agent builds. Full setup steps, supported scanner models, and troubleshooting tips are documented on the internal setup page.

dashboard of taduf-yagap = https://confluence.tolvaqsys.internal/display/display/projects/display

Ticket: CrashFunnel ingest failing for the Pebblewing Android app

Crash reports from the 4.2 release are not reaching the triage dashboard. Root cause: the staging environment was deployed with the production config block stripped, so the uploader rejects every batch. Fix is to restore the ingest credentials in the worker's env file. Add the following line directly under the CRASHFUNNEL_REGION setting:

env line for yahaf-kageg: VAULT_KEY5=978f5

## Runbook: Shelfwright Catalogue Import

Plugin authors: the Shelfwright importer processes MARC batches in fixed 500-record chunks. If your plugin rejects a record, return a skip code rather than throwing, or the whole chunk rolls back. Before reporting import mismatches, confirm you are running against the current importer build, whose identifier appears immediately below.

pipeline stamp: htk4_66df